54 Quarterly returns by voluntary members

(1)

A person who is a registered voluntary member for a covered industry during a quarter must give the authority a return containing the required information not later than—

(a)

1 month after the end of the quarter; or

(b)

the end of any additional time the registrar allows.

(2)

The registrar may allow a registered voluntary member up to 2 months additional time to give the authority a return under subsection (1) before or after the end of the 1-month period mentioned in subsection (1) (a).

(3)

A person is taken not to be registered as a voluntary member for a covered industry 3 months after the day of the end of a quarter if the person fails to give the authority a return within 3 months after the end of the quarter.

(4)

In this section:

required information, for a registered voluntary member for a covered industry, means—

(a)

the number of days, or part days, during the quarter on which the voluntary member carried out work in the covered industry; and

(b)

the voluntary member’s total ordinary remuneration for the work during the quarter; and

(c)

anything else prescribed by regulation.
